Handover — Top Floor Quiet Room

Priya, the quiet room on level 9 at Calder House is now bookable again after the ventilation fix. Please keep the blinds down until the glare film arrives, and log any booking clashes with facilities. The door lock was rekeyed on Tuesday, so use the new code below.

badge for fajog-fahap: bdg-G-50

INTERNAL MEMO — Finance Team

Re: Retirement of the Solvane 200 product line. Production ends at the close of Q2; final shipments by mid-Q3. Please wind down associated accruals, reclassify remaining inventory, and flag any open supplier commitments with Pellgrove Components. Service obligations continue for eighteen months under existing contracts. The rationale driving this decision is set out directly below.

management briefing: Headcount on the Belix team goes from 60 to 93 by the end of November. Gross margin on Belix came in at 23 percent against a plan of 47 percent.

## Break-Glass: Lintbox Component Library Versioning

If a bad release of Lintbox (our shared UI kit at Fernhollow) breaks downstream builds, normal publish rights won't cut it — version tags are locked after release. Break-glass lets you force-retag or yank a version from the Crateloft registry. Use sparingly; every use pings the platform-review channel. Access goes through the emergency publisher account, no SSO. The passphrase you'll need to unlock it is below.

strongbox words: druath-quenael

**Ticket: Config drift — Larkspur report builder sort stability**

Prod and staging disagree on stable-sort behavior in Larkspur. Staging has the deterministic tiebreaker enabled; prod fell back to the legacy comparator after the 4.2 rollback, so exports reorder between runs. Customers diff reports and see phantom changes. Fix is to realign prod with staging before the next release cut. The drifted values currently live in prod as follows.

config for bahop-baduf:
[kasion]
team = lamath
access_code = ac_d807e5
host = kasion.paliqcloud.corp
port = 4000
owner = julix.tamvan
peer = frair.qorvelsoft.local